About This Item

London: Cassell and Company. Very Good- in Good dust jacket. (1932). First Edition. Hardcover. Previous owner's signature. Dust stains to top page edges. Dust-jacket faded with dust stains. Chips to ends of dust-jacket spine and corners of dust-jacket. Dust-jacket protected in archival mylar cover. ; xi, [1], 273, [3 (blank)] pages. Green cloth boards with red lettering on spine. Page dimensions: 214 x 137mm. Contents: By Way of Explanation; Dogged by Superstition; Trading on Credulity; Secrets of the Marriage Market; Life Means Less Than Death; Murder as an Art; Caste as a Curse; Religion as a Business; The Underworld and its Inhabitants; And the Rest?; Index. .
